We’re excited to be bringing our care model to Atlanta and are looking for an experienced and entrepreneurial Practice Manager to help expand our presence in the market. Reporting to the SVP, Practice Operations, this role will lead all aspects of our operations in Atlanta and be accountable for team development, patient experience, and financial outcomes.
This role is ideal for someone who is motivated by building something new from the ground up, rather than taking over a fully-formed operation. You will be successful in this role if you have an ownership mindset, outstanding people management skills, and a knack for process development and improvement.
Responsibilities:
- People Management: Hire, train, and manage a team of front office and clinical support staff. Create a culture of accountability, collaboration, and compassionate care.
- Process Development & Improvement: Build and refine processes and technology workflows that enable consistent, high-quality, and efficient service delivery.
- Performance Management: Own clinic-level operational metrics and financials; use data to track performance, identify trends, and take actions that will drive clinic financial results.
- Strategic Planning: Partner with Operations leadership and Finance to develop market budgets and forecasts, and prioritize the initiatives that will drive performance.
- Growth: Collaborate with our Marketing & Provider Relations teams to support referral relationship development and grow our patient panel in the market.
- Day-to-Day Support: Provide hands-on support to Medical Assistants and clinicians with administrative and operational responsibilities as needed.
- Compliance: Ensure full compliance with internal policies, HIPAA, and all federal, state, and local regulations.
Especially during early clinic operations, this person is expected to be fully onsite in our Sandy Springs clinic, 5 days per week, to support operations and build relationships with his / her team. As we build out our staff and open additional clinics in the market, there may be opportunities to adjust this policy (e.g., remote days for administrative work).
